Delete. WP:BLP of a musician, which contains potentially valid claims of notability per WP:NMUSIC but fails to source them properly: right across the board, the referencing here is to primary sources rather than to coverage in reliable sources which are independent of her. That is, performing with the Riot Ensemble can be notable if media are writing about the performance, but is not notable if your source is the Riot Ensemble's own website about itself; recording an album can be notable if media are writing about the album, but not if your source for the album is its own sales page on an online music store; writing content for publication can be notable if media independent of her are writing their own content about her writing, but not if your source for her writing is an article she wrote; and on and so forth. There's also a definite conflict of interest here, as the article has been edited by a user named Heather Roche -- and the anonymous IPs who created or edited this article before it got mainspaced also have a possible COI as well, as neither of them have ever made a single Wikipedia edit not directly related to Roche. Plus this was directly moved from draftspace to mainspace, without ever actually being submitted for WP:AFC review, by an editor with barely 50 mainspace edits in their entire contribution history.
